Arti is a Hindu feminine given name, derived from the ritual with the same name. Notable people with the name include:Aarathi, Indian Kannada-language actress and director Aarthi (actress), actress Aarthi Agarwal (1984–2015), Indian-American actress Arati Ankalikar-Tikekar, Indian classical singer Aarti Bajaj, Indian film editor Arti Cameron, Guyanese model Aarti Chhabria, Indian actress and model Arti Dhand, Canadian novelist Aarti Mann, Indian-American actress Aarti Gupta, Indian teenage model Aarti Mukherji, Indian Bengali-language playback singer Aarti Nayak, Indian classical vocalist Arati Prabhakar, American engineer and head of DARPA Aarti Puri, Indian actress and model Aarthie Ramaswamy, Indian chess-player Arati Saha (1940–1994), Indian swimmer Aarti Sequeira, Indian chef and …
